Subject: Backfill scheduler — new owner

Hi all, small org shuffle to mention at the sync: the Nightowl scheduler that kicks off our nightly data backfills is changing hands. Cron configs, retry logic, and the stuck-job alert all move with it. I'll stay on for two weeks of questions, then I'm fully out. Going forward, please direct scheduler issues to the engineer named below.

signatory, yaduf-tagaf: Lammir Zorael Eliion Pelael

**Minutes – Capacity Review, Hartwell Castings**

Present: J. Merel, A. Sobek, T. Finch. The committee reviewed utilisation at the Redbarrow plant, currently 92%. Options discussed: third shift versus a new furnace line. Finance to model both by next meeting; Sobek to confirm supplier lead times. No decision taken today. The underlying plan is noted below.

internal memo for tageg-tafop: The western region missed its Soreth quota by 6.8 percent last quarter. Fenvanax Freight plans to lower the Julix list price by 53.5 percent in November. The board signed off on a budget of $287.6 million for Project Eliath. The renewal with Novvanix Holdings closes at $241.6 million a year, 35.4 percent below the last contract.

Q: Why do Quartley report exports show times shifted by a few hours?

A: The exporter renders in the workspace timezone, not UTC — check the tenant setting first. If you need to unlock the export audit archive to compare raw timestamps, the vault prompt expects the recovery passphrase below.

vault phrase of fahip-bagag = drudor-ulays-zoreth-fenir-rusiel-jorir-ulair-joreth-ulavan-ralael

## Changed defaults

Heads up: the Ledgerline tax-rate lookup cache now defaults to a 15-minute TTL instead of 24 hours. Turns out rates in the Veldt County sandbox were going stale mid-demo, which was embarrassing. Eviction is now LRU rather than FIFO, and the cache warms on boot. If you're reviewing, check that nothing hardcodes the old TTL. The new defaults land as follows.

deployment values, bajop-taweg:
holwyn:
  log_level: debug
  metrics_host: metrics.holwyn.zemvarsys.internal
  pool_size: 32